Ji Youn Han is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ology and Cancer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Ji Youn Han has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Molecular Biology, 8 papers in Oncology and 5 papers in Cancer Research. Recurrent topics in Ji Youn Han’s work include Cell death mechanisms and regulation (5 papers), Cancer-related Molecular Pathways (5 papers) and Lung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ers). Ji Youn Han is often cited by papers focused on Cell death mechanisms and regulation (5 papers), Cancer-related Molecular Pathways (5 papers) and Lung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ers). Ji Youn Han coll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, China and United States. Ji Youn Han's co-authors include Sug Hyung Lee, Nam Jin Yoo, Ji Eun Oh, Hyeon Seok Eom, Min Sung Kim, Sang Wook Park, Mi Ran Kang, Min Sun Shin, Jung Young Lee and Won Sang Park and has published in prestigious journals such as Oncogene, Scientific Reports and International Journal of Radiation Oncology*Biology*Physics.
